Output 4c127394ab16184ed167f7acb84c91ee4588b7ea02b18878b8648350665c5f2e:51

value
651000
script pubkey
OP_0 OP_PUSHBYTES_20 8f415cef07bf4eb0dfd9c9efc2443ad77a74f53a
address
bc1q3aq4emc8ha8tph7ee8huy3p66aa8faf69kzygt
transaction
4c127394ab16184ed167f7acb84c91ee4588b7ea02b18878b8648350665c5f2e
spent
true